PickledScrump · 21/11/2023 14:37

I get like a pulse you can see in my belly, I’m not slim but can still see it. Also feel internal sensations that are like movements but definitely not been pregnant. It’s very normal for periods to take a while to go back to normal after having a coil. If urine tests are negative I’d say it’s highly unlikely, if you were seeing movements due to pregnancy you’d likely be somewhere around 20+ weeks. To be far along enough to see movement you’d be feeling stronger movements internally
